Output febfae7f7e574a3df3ed604e314e0c4e8ce6bf26d6863c98ee8eafe03782e430:1

value
18533963
script pubkey
OP_0 OP_PUSHBYTES_20 59877e93bc7bf114782b3c3086e535675624cc5a
address
bc1qtxrhayau00c3g7pt8scgdef4vatzfnz6ryvvlh
transaction
febfae7f7e574a3df3ed604e314e0c4e8ce6bf26d6863c98ee8eafe03782e430
spent
true